SDman 649 Posted February 15, 2020 Share Posted February 15, 2020 Yup, should be red. Interesting story behind the hood vents. 7100 series didn’t have them, nor did early 7200 series. 7200 series ran into a problem with HFC-134a refrigerant...guys would shut the tractor off for dinner, then come back later to find the AC didn’t work on their tractor. This was due to the engine heat not being able to escape under the hood, causing the AC high-pressure switch to trip after the operator came back from dinner. So...they put those hood vents on to allow heat to escape under the hood when everything was hot...not so much to let more air in anywhere. Late 7200s had one vent in the top, 8900s should have 2. 3 Quote Link to post Share on other sites
